Understanding Tetrasodium Iminodisuccinate A Comprehensive Overview


Tetrasodium iminodisuccinate, often abbreviated as TIDS, is a versatile and environmentally friendly chelating agent utilized in various industries, including detergents, cleaning products, and water treatment. Its unique chemical properties make it an excellent alternative to traditional phosphates, which have raised concerns due to their environmental impact. This article aims to provide insights into the safety, handling, and applications of Tetrasodium iminodisuccinate based on its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S) and other relevant sources.


Chemical Properties and Applications


Tetrasodium iminodisuccinate is derived from iminodisuccinic acid, a compound that contains both carboxylic and amine functionalities. This structure allows it to bind effectively with metal ions, thus preventing the precipitation of salts that can lead to scale formation. This property is particularly useful in laundry detergents and industrial cleaning solutions, where the presence of metal ions can negatively affect cleaning efficiency.


In addition to its use in cleaning products, TIDS is employed in water treatment applications. By chelating metal ions, it helps to reduce water hardness, enhance solubility for certain compounds, and improve the effectiveness of biocides and disinfectants. TIDS is also utilized in cosmetics and personal care products due to its skin-friendly profile and ability to stabilize formulations.


Safety and Handling


When working with Tetrasodium iminodisuccinate, it is crucial to assess its safety according to the information provided in the MSDS. The MSDS for TIDS indicates that it is generally regarded as non-toxic and poses minimal health risks when handled properly. However, as with any chemical substance, it is essential to follow standard precautions.

The MSDS typically recommends wearing personal protective equipment (PPE), including gloves and goggles, to prevent skin and eye contact. In case of contact, the affected area should be rinsed thoroughly with water. Inhalation of dust or vapors should be avoided by ensuring proper ventilation in the workplace. The substance is biodegradable and does not accumulate in the environment, which further emphasizes its ecological advantages compared to phosphates.


Environmental Impact


One of the most significant advantages of Tetrasodium iminodisuccinate is its low environmental impact. Unlike traditional phosphate-based agents, which can cause eutrophication in water bodies, TIDS contributes to sustainable practices in various applications. Its biodegradability minimizes pollution, and its chelating property helps to mitigate harmful effects associated with heavy metals in aquatic ecosystems.
